about

Orion Tango:
Tim Motzer - guitars, bass, electronics
Barry Meehan - bass
Jeremy Carlstedt - drums, metals

“The In Between dives into the same improvisatory bandwidth as Red-era King Crimson. Tough, fearless, and utterly driven, it turbo charges an outstanding set of spontaneous explorations with an expressive metal-etched velocity that marks a new and exciting point of departure for the Philadelphia-based power trio."
Sid Smith, Prog Magazine (UK)

With the new album by Orion Tango - The In Between, the band goes much deeper, darker, and heavier than any time in their history. Certainly their debut, Orion Tango and the much lauded sophomore release, The Apple of No, have their moments of heaviness, but as an improvising progressive power trio, they‘ve never moved this close to metal, progressive metal, doom metal, black metal, or whatever you want to call it—perhaps, even an aspect of punk ferociousness is present. It definitely goes there. It’s yet another color or force in the Orion Tango expanding palette. Orion Tango can conjure a lot. This band can and does go anywhere—their core is experimental in nature moving to free jazz, to ambient, to progressive, to blues and all of the mutations and unknown extremes. It’s hard to say where they won’t go. But this album is a testament and offering of Orion Tangos most powerful music for this planet at this time. This is dangerous music. According to the band it’s attempting to “break down all of the walls that stand in front of all of us in this world—Ukraine, the climate crisis, racism, the political crisis, the pandemic. We are in The In Between. We are releasing extreme optimism with these power chords, pummeling baselines, and slamming drums. Trying to manifest waves of positive energy and vibration in everyone to help us move forward. All of us are trying to find that better future. So we are hitting it as hard as we can with this record.”

Get Ready. It will take you there. Let it take you there.

credits

released January 1, 2022

Recorded by Tim Motzer at 1k Recordings. Assisted by Eric Bogacz. Mixed + mastered by Brian Boland at Intracoastal, 2021.

Photography by Avraham Bank. Painting by Tim Motzer.
Design by Bernhard Wöstheinrich. Titles by Barry Meehan.

© ℗ 2022 1k Recordings. Published by One K Music Co (BMI)
All music by Motzer, Meehan, Carlstedt
produced by TMC LLC
catalogue #: 1k055. all rights reserved.

1K RECORDINGS
is an eclectic Philadelphia-based boutique label run by guitarist, composer, and producer Tim Motzer. The catalogue features genre-defying solo releases and adventurous collaborations, spanning ambient soundscapes to progressive to electronic to art pop and beyond.

"A catalog of music that is as unique as it is unpredictable."
- WXPN, The Key
